Abstract

The utility model discloses a kind of noise reduction bluetooth earphone of solar recharging, include headband and two ear casings, two ear casing is respectively arranged at the two ends of headband, the headband is printing opacity plastic cement material, thin-film solar cell panel is provided with headband, the thin-film solar cell panel is covered on the inwall of headband, and the thin-film solar cell panel is just faced outwardly, and is provided with circuit board and battery in headband.Headband is made by using printing opacity plastic cement material; thin-film solar cell panel is arranged in headband by cooperation; significantly more efficient protection is implemented to thin-film solar cell panel on the premise of ensureing to realize solar recharging; prevent to be damaged; circuit board and battery are arranged in headband simultaneously; it instead of the mode being arranged in ear casing of tradition; the structure design of this product is more reasonable; be conducive to reducing the volume of ear casing; for using bringing convenience; simultaneously by using noise reduction horn so that the tonequality of this product more preferably, more preferable hearing enjoying is brought to user.

Background technology
Rise and prevalence now with mobile terminal, the wireless headset matched therewith and the ear for having various miscellaneous functions Machine is also widely used, and its field of employment has been no longer confined to room sounding or computer.
Form point is worn according to earphone, earphone can be divided into ear type, ear suspension type, In-Ear and wear-type.In the present invention Signified headphone, refer at least to possess headband and the two earphone shell structures in left and right and with some electric functions, itself Need to consume the functional form earphone of certain electric power, for example, all kinds of wireless headsets, ANC active noise reduction earphones, there is touch operation work( The earphone of energy, has the earphone of anion function and has earphone of vibrating function etc..
Analyzed by specification listed by the specification to the headphone offered for sale more on the market, it has been found that The headphone sold on the market is typically using the more piece connection in series-parallel dry cell of 3.7V lithium batteries, or 2.5~5V Deng.By analyzing the relation of its battery capacity and cruising time, it is known that most of average operating current of these earphones exists Below 40mA, average power consumption is mostly in below 150mW(Short time peak value is possible to exceed this numerical value).
But it is due to that dry cell is one-shot battery, does not can be recycled, therefore, after dry cell is depleted, Zhi Nenggeng The dry cell renewed, and old dry cell is thrown away as discarded object so that dry cell is caused into great pollution sources The waste of raw material resources and non-renewable resources, so, dry cell can not already meet the requirement of energy-saving and environmental protection.And lithium Battery is then a kind of secondary cell, can be recycled, therefore, it is possible to avoid the pollution problem of dry cell.But, lithium battery exists Using after a period of time can power drain, due to the portability feature of earphone, earphone can not built-in high capacity cell, these are worn The stand-by time and use time of formula earphone at most all only have ten to dozens of hour, and user, which frequently encounters, to be appreciated in music It is disconnected, or the situation that contact communication is interrupted, at this moment it is accomplished by charging to it by connecting civil power, but due to many places Civil power is not had, when especially going on a tour in the wild, electric energy supplement is carried out by civil power just very difficult so that user is most Detesting these eventually has the product of advanced facilitating functions.
Bluetooth earphone is main product now, and current bluetooth earphone generally realizes solar recharging, using more It is convenient, however, current these can the bluetooth earphone of solar recharging its solar panel may be contained within the outer surface of headband, Easily it is damaged, and battery and circuit board are arranged in ear casing, cause ear casing volume larger, it is inconvenient for use.

Embodiment
It refer to shown in Fig. 1 and Fig. 2, that show the concrete structure of the preferred embodiment of the utility model, include The ear casing 20 of headband 10 and two.
The headband 10 is to be provided with thin-film solar cell panel 30 in printing opacity plastic cement material, headband 10, the thin film solar Cell panel 30 is covered on the inwall of headband 10, and the thin-film solar cell panel 30 is just faced outwardly, to receive the photograph of sunshine Penetrate, and be provided with circuit board 40 and battery 50 in headband 10, the battery 50 and thin-film solar cell panel 30 are and circuit Plate 40 is electrically connected with;Bluetooth module is provided with circuit board 40(Do not show in figure)With wireless charging receiving coil(Do not show in figure), , can be to battery using wireless charging receiving coil using bluetooth module so that this product can carry out wireless connection with external equipment The principle of 50 progress wireless chargings, above-mentioned wireless connection and wireless charging is prior art, at this to wireless connection and wirelessly The structure and principle of charging do not make detailed narration.In the present embodiment, the headband 10 is PC materials, also, the headband 10 Medial surface be provided with protection pad 11 for being contacted with human body head, it is more comfortable to wear.
Two ear casing 20 is respectively arranged at the two ends of headband 10, and noise reduction horn 60 is provided with two ear casing 20, Each noise reduction horn 50 is all connected with circuit board 40.In the present embodiment, the two ends of the headband 10 are provided with flexible connector 70, two ear casing 20 is rotationally installed with the outer end of corresponding flexible connector 70 connect respectively, so as to according to human body head Size, inside and outside push-and-pull stretch connector 70 simultaneously swing ear casing 20, make user's comfortable wearing.
The operation principle that the present embodiment is described in detail is as follows:
Out of doors in use, sunshine is radiated on thin-film solar cell panel 30 through headband 10, thin film solar electricity Pond plate 30 converts light energy into electric energy, and is stored in by circuit board 40 in battery 50.When user needs to listen music, pass through Bluetooth module on circuit board 40 so that this product realizes that communication is connected with external equipment, while battery 50 passes through circuit board 40 are powered to noise reduction horn 50, and music is played by noise reduction horn 50.
